About Pennsylvania Cardiology Allied Health Jobs

Cardiology Allied Health jobs are regulated by the Pennsylvania Medical Board. The Pennsylvania State Board of Medicine regulates the practice of medicine through the licensure, registration and certification of members of the medical profession in the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ania. The Board regulates medical doctors; physician assistants; radiology technicians; respiratory care practitioners; nurse-midwives; acupuncturists; and athletic trainers practicing in the state of Pennsylvania. The Board also has the authority to take disciplinary or corrective action against the individuals it regulates.
